Here is the rewritten text: Crafting compelling cooking videos demands a keen eye for composition and storytelling. Here are 10 essential camera angles and shots to elevate your culinary content: 1. Over-the-shoulder shot of chef’s hands as they chop, dice, or stir ingredients. 2. Close-up on sizzling pans, steaming dishes, or melting cheeses to showcase textures and visual appeal. 3. Wide-angle establishing shot of the kitchen set, highlighting utensils, appliances, and mise en place. 4. Medium shot of the chef’s face, capturing their expressions and emotions as they cook. 5. Point-of-view (POV) shots from the chef’s perspective, placing viewers in the midst of culinary action. 6. Low-angle shot looking up at the chef, emphasizing authority and expertise. 7. Bird’s-eye view of ingredients or dishes arranged on a table, highlighting colors and compositions. 8. Cutaway shots to showcase specific cooking techniques, such as flipping pancakes or whisking sauces. 9. Macro shot of individual ingredients or garnishes, highlighting textures and details. 10. Establishing wide shot of the finished dish, often with a dramatic reveal or flourish, leaving viewers craving more.
